Peter Eisentraut aefeb68741 Allow referring to functions without arguments when unique
In DDL commands referring to an existing function, allow omitting the
argument list if the function name is unique in its schema, per SQL
standard.

This uses the same logic that the regproc type uses for finding
functions by name only.

-- it takes superuser privilege to turn on leakproof, but not for turn off
ALTER FUNCTION functext_E_1(int) OWNER TO regress_unpriv_user;
ALTER FUNCTION functext_E_2(int) OWNER TO regress_unpriv_user;
SET SESSION AUTHORIZATION regress_unpriv_user;
SET search_path TO temp_func_test, public;
ALTER FUNCTION functext_E_1(int) NOT LEAKPROOF;
ALTER FUNCTION functext_E_2(int) LEAKPROOF;
ERROR: only superuser can define a leakproof function
CREATE FUNCTION functext_E_3(int) RETURNS bool LANGUAGE 'sql'
LEAKPROOF AS 'SELECT $1 < 200'; -- failed
ERROR: only superuser can define a leakproof function
RESET SESSION AUTHORIZATION;

-- overload
CREATE FUNCTION functest_B_2(bigint) RETURNS bool LANGUAGE 'sql'
IMMUTABLE AS 'SELECT $1 > 0';
DROP FUNCTION functest_b_1;
DROP FUNCTION functest_b_1; -- error, not found
ERROR: could not find a function named "functest_b_1"
DROP FUNCTION functest_b_2; -- error, ambiguous
ERROR: function name "functest_b_2" is not unique
HINT: Specify the argument list to select the function unambiguously.
